What is the actual fuel consumption of the Peugeot 308?
1 Answers
The actual fuel consumption of the Peugeot 308 varies slightly depending on the car version, generally around 7-10L per 100 kilometers. Methods to reduce fuel consumption for the Peugeot 308: Avoid bad driving habits such as sudden acceleration, hard braking, and sharp steering; do not use low-quality gasoline, and maintain the car regularly, such as frequently cleaning engine carbon deposits. Reasons for significant differences in the actual fuel consumption of the Peugeot 308: The main reasons for the significant differences in the actual fuel consumption of the Peugeot 308 include variations in the production year of the car, with older versions generally having higher fuel consumption. Additionally, different versions of the car may have slight differences in weight, and individual driving habits also contribute to the variation.
